Ben Napier is sharing his thoughts on whether his wife Erin will get a redo of her 40th birthday after a devastating fire struck their small town of Laurel, Miss., last summer.
The HGTV stars appeared on a June 7 episode of The Heirloom Podcast, hosted by Erin's cousin Jim Rasberry and Josh Nowell, to discuss the final episode of their spin-off series Home Town: Inn This Together. During the May 31 episode, viewers caught a glimpse of the tragic fire that tore through the building the couple had been working to restore for two years alongside their partners Josh, Jim and Jim's wife Mallorie.
During the podcast, Ben revealed that around the same time their group was dealing with the difficult aftermath of the fire, Erin was supposed to be marking the beginning of her 40s with a celebratory party.
Erin explained that her good friend Mallorie insisted on throwing her a 40th birthday party even though the fire had put a big damper on everyone's mood. She noted that it ended up being "the saddest party in the world," despite her friend's sweet gesture to bring everyone together.
After Josh agreed that the circumstances were not ideal, he noted that the gathering was “pretty special to have friends and just to be around each other” during such a dark time. This prompted Erin to joke, “We all had a little funeral.”

“Yeah, at your 40th birthday party,” Josh laughed. “We need to redo that one. We need to celebrate.”
Chiming in, Ben then said, “Nah, we'll do it at 45 or 50,” as Erin threw her hand in the air and said, “That's okay.”
At the time of his wife's 40th birthday last August, Ben posted a sweet tribute to her on Instagram, writing in the caption, “40! Celebrating my girl! The queen of the blonde beach babes! The one my girls look to and look like! Happy birthday @erinapier!!”
The post included a collection of photos showing the married couple of nearly 17 years posing for a selfie together, along with multiple snaps of Erin spending time with their two daughters: Helen, 8, and Mae, 5. A number of slides also appeared to show the pair filming Home Town: Inn This Together with the team at the time.
“I am the absolute luckiest!!!!” Erin commented on her husband's post.

Meanwhile, the mom of two, who shared the news of the fire on Instagram when it happened last summer, also posted some scenes from her birthday week at the time.
“A few bright spots the week of my 40th, in an otherwise rotten week, without context. Enjoy,” she wrote in the caption alongside snaps of her birthday decorations and her spending quality time out in nature with her daughters.
